Job Summary:
As a Part-time ED Charge Nurse at Baptist Health, you will oversee the efficient functioning of the Emergency Department, ensuring the provision of high-quality patient care. Under the direction of the Unit Director, Clinical House Supervisor, and/or Designee, you will provide supervision of workflow and staff, addressing performance, risk management, patient, family, and physician issues as appropriate.

Key Responsibilities:
• Provide direct patient care activities on the unit, including nursing rounds, assessments, and treatments.
• Facilitate admission, transfer, and discharge activities, ensuring seamless patient flow.
• Provide patient and family-centered education, care coordination, and individualized treatment planning as applicable.

Requirements:
• Active Kentucky RN license.
• BLS, ACLS, and/or other designated unit-specific certification training/requirements.
• Bachelor's Degree in Nursing or currently actively pursuing a BSN degree (BSN degree must be completed within 5 years of starting program).
• Minimum of one year of Registered Nurse experience.
